I’ve been photographing for seven decades. I’ve also been into computers since the 70’s, and once the IBM PC came out, I’ve had my nose in code. At home I switched from Windows for Workgroups to Linux, and I quickly found gimp. A Nikon D70 came as sort of a pre-retirement present in 2004, and soon I began building gimp from source code. Disliking jpegs because of the compression losses and only 8 bits of depth, I found ufraw as a ‘developer’ for Nikon nef files. When that development stopped, I found Darktable.
These days I build both from git master in linux. For windows 11 I use the *.exe files from gimp.org and darktable.org.
When using windows, I find that most things work about as well as they do in linux, but I do find that windows versions of gimp and darktable have bottlenecks. I’d like to see the windows users get the same experience as I get in the native linux.
